Name Meaning & Origin Pronunciation: JOO-ah //ˈdʒuːə//

Origin: Swahili; African

Meaning: Swahili: 'sun'

Historical & Cultural Background

The name Jua has its roots in the Swahili language, where it translates to "sun." The etymology can be traced back to the Bantu languages of East Africa, where the word for sun is often similar in various dialects. The Swahili language itself developed from a mixture of Bantu languages and Arabic influences, particularly during the 7th century when trade routes were established along the East African coast.

This linguistic evolution reflects the cultural exchanges that occurred in the region, as Swahili became a lingua franca for trade and communication among diverse groups. Historically, the significance of the sun in various cultures has been profound, symbolizing life, energy, and growth.

In many African traditions, the sun is revered as a powerful force, often associated with deities and spiritual beliefs. The name Jua, therefore, carries connotations of brightness and vitality, embodying the essential role of the sun in agriculture and daily life.

U.S. Historical Usage

The name Jua was first seen in the United States in 1976.

Jua has ranked as high as #11300 nationally, which occurred in 1985, and has been most popular in .

In the past 5 years the name Jua has been trending up compared to the previous 5 years.

Year Total Births Boy Girl
2019 8 0 8
1986 7 7 0
1985 8 8 0
1976 5 5 0
